Hook: Lighting makes or breaks perceived quality. We tested compact kits for craft streams and market stalls to recommend setups that are portable, color-accurate and reliable.

Test Metrics

  • Color rendering index (CRI) and color temperature stability.
  • Portability and battery life.
  • Ease of setup for one-person booths and livestreams.

Recommendations

  1. Choose a high-CRI kit when color fidelity matters (e.g., botanical hues).
  2. Test battery life across a full market day before committing.
  3. Pack quick-mounts and backup batteries for reliability.

Good lighting makes products pop both in-person and on-screen, increasing conversion at markets and online in 2026.
